- #ifndef SCENE_TREE_H
- #define SCENE_TREE_H
- #include "core/io/multiplayer_api.h"
- #include "core/os/main_loop.h"
- #include "core/os/thread_safe.h"
- #include "core/self_list.h"
- #include "scene/resources/mesh.h"
- #include "scene/resources/world.h"
- #include "scene/resources/world_2d.h"
- class PackedScene;
- class Node;
- class SceneTreeTween;
- class ShortCut;
- class Spatial;
- class Viewport;
- class Material;
- class Mesh;
- class SceneTreeTimer : public Reference {
- GDCLASS(SceneTreeTimer, Reference);
- float time_left;
- bool process_pause;
- bool ignore_time_scale = false;
- protected:
- static void _bind_methods();
- public:
- void set_time_left(float p_time);
- float get_time_left() const;
- void set_pause_mode_process(bool p_pause_mode_process);
- bool is_pause_mode_process();
- void set_ignore_time_scale(bool p_ignore);
- bool is_ignore_time_scale();
- void release_connections();
- SceneTreeTimer();
- };
